ADM Directors Vote to Increase Cash Dividend
February 5, 2019 7:05 AM ESTCHICAGO--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- Archer Daniels Midland Companys (NYSE: ADM) Board of Directors has declared a cash dividend of 35.0 cents per share on the companys common stock, a 4.5 percent increase from last quarters dividend of 33.5 cents per share.
